The Office of the County Counsel is the civil legal office that provides legal services to the departments, agencies, boards, and commissions that fall under the authority of the County of Alameda Board of Supervisors. Alameda County is a significant government agency with over 9500 employees who provide vital services to the community through institutions such as the Social Services Agency, Health Care Services Agency, Probation Department and Community Development Agency, in addition to performing important governmental functions such as District Attorney, Public Defender, Sheriff, Tax Collector, Auditor and Registrar of Voters. This is just a partial list of the clients served by the Office of the County Counsel.
